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ound chicken breast, sliced
  • 4 cups cabbage, sliced
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 4 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tablespoon ginger, minced
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 2 green onions, chopped

Instructions

1. Whisk honey, soy sauce, garlic, and ginger together.

2. Marinate chicken with half the sauce for 15 minutes.

3. Heat oil in a skillet or wok over medium-high heat.

4. Cook chicken for 5 to 7 minutes until golden and fully cooked.

5. Remove chicken and set aside.

6. Add cabbage and stir fry for 3 to 4 minutes.

7. Return chicken to the skillet.

8. Pour remaining sauce over the mixture.

9. Cook for 2 to 3 minutes until coated and heated through.

10. Garnish with green onions and serve.

Notes

  • Use chicken thighs for extra flavor.
  • Add bell peppers or carrots for more vegetables.
  •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Start by preparing your ingredients. Slice the chicken breast into bite-sized pieces, ensuring even cooking. In a small bowl, whisk together the hon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, and ginger to create a flavorful marinade. This sauce is the heart of the dish, so make sure it’s well combined. Place the chicken in a separate bowl and pour half of the marinade over it, allowing it to soak in for at least 15 minutes while you prepare the rest of the ingredients.

Next, thinly slice the cabbage and chop the green onions, setting them aside for later. The cabbage should be cut into strips that are easy to stir fry, and the green onions will be used as a fresh garnish at the end. Once your chicken has marinated, heat a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at and add the vegetable oil. When the oil is hot, carefully add the marinated chicken to the pan. Cook for about 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is golden brown and cooked through.

Once the chicken is fully cooked, remove it from the skillet and set it aside on a plate. In the same skillet, add the sliced cabbage and stir fry for 3-4 minutes until it starts to wilt but still retains some crunch. The cabbage will soak up the flavors left in the pan from the chicken, making it even more delicious. After the cabbage has softened a bit, return the chicken to the skillet and pour in the remaining marinade. Toss everything together to ensure the sauce coats the chicken and cabbage evenly, cooking for an additional 2-3 minutes until everything is heated through.

Finally, serve your Honey Garlic Chicken Cabbage Stir Fry hot, garnished with chopped green onions for a touch of freshness. The colors in the dish are inviting, and the aroma is simply irresistible.

Storage & Meal Prep Tips

One of the great advantages of this Honey Garlic Chicken Cabbage Stir Fry is its suitability for meal prep. You can easily make a larger batch and store leftovers for quick lunches or dinners throughout the week. To store, allow the stir fry to cool completely before transferring it to an airtight container. It can be kept in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.

If you’d like to freeze it, portion the stir fry into freezer-safe bags or containers, removing as much air as possible to prevent freezer burn. When you’re ready to enjoy it again, simply thaw it overnight in the refrigerator and reheat in a skillet over medium heat until warmed through.

For meal prep, you can also chop the vegetables and marinate the chicken in advance. Store them separately in the fridge, and when you’re ready to cook, you can whip up this delicious meal in no time.
